Epson revamps Fujimi Inkjet Innovation Lab

Epson revamps Fujimi Inkjet Innovation Lab

Epson has re-equipped and reopened the Fujimi Inkjet Innovation Lab at its Fujimi Plant in Japan.

The Fujimi Inkjet Innovation Lab, first opened in October 2019, was created to promote the exploration of new inkjet printing applications in manufacturing.

The re-equipped Fujimi Inkjet Innovation Lab is part of Epson’s strategy to expand applications for printhead-based solutions in new markets and to accelerate innovation in its customers’ printing and production processes.

The Lab has been newly outfitted with direct-to-surface colour inkjet printers and facilities for performing tests using Epson’s inkjet printheads. Furnished also with other new facilities such as a meeting area and a studio that can broadcast a view of tests performed, the Lab is spacious, open and conducive to the growth of ideas.

The Fujimi Inkjet Innovation Lab is equipped with an inkjet machine for R&D mounted with Epson’s inkjet printheads and a battery of other devices, instruments, and tools for running trial production and evaluations.

Inkjet systems eliminate much of the waste associated with traditional production methods. They are expected to transform companies' manufacturing, which is especially important given today’s increased focus on sustainability.

Epson says it will continue to drive the creation of new value that contributes to a more sustainable world through the Fujimi Inkjet Innovation Lab and co-creation with partners from various fields.
